Why use a rowing machine

The rowing machines provide a fantastic workout for your entire body. They're not very impactful, which means they're not too hard on joints and work both your lower and upper body. Rowing machines can also be a great way to get your heart rate up , and to improve your cardiovascular fitness. There are three kinds of rowers: air rowers, water rowers as well as magnetic rowers. Air rowers utilize a fan to create resistance, while water rowers utilize paddles that are placed in a pool of water to generate resistance, and magnetic rowers make use of magnets to create resistance. Every type of rowing machine offers advantages and disadvantages. Air rowers are most affordableoption, but they're also most likely to be loud and cause a lot vibration. Water rowers are quieter option, but they're also costlier. Magnetic rowers are somewhere in the middle of cost, however they offer a effortless rowing movements that are comfortable for joints.
